Is Water from Water Purifier Safe to Drink?

In an age where concerns about water quality are constantly on the rise, the question “Is water from water purifier safe to drink?” weighs heavily on the minds of many consumers. The safety of water purified by various devices depends on multiple factors, including the type of purifier, the quality of the source water, and proper maintenance. Let's explore these aspects in detail to understand the safety of water from different water purifiers.

Types of Water Purifiers and Their Safety Assurance

Omvänd osmos (RO) Purifiers

Purification Mechanism: RO purifiers are renowned for their high - effektivitetsfiltrering. They utilize a semi - permeable membrane with minuscule pores, vanligtvis 0.0001 mikrometer. By applying pressure, water is forced through this membrane, while contaminants such as dissolved salts, tungmetaller (like lead, mercury, and arsenic), bakterier, virus, and organic compounds are effectively blocked. This process can remove up to 99% of various impurities, significantly reducing the risk of consuming harmful substances.
Säkerhetshänsyn: I allmänhet, water purified by RO systems is very safe to drink. It eliminates most pathogens and chemicals that could pose health risks. Dock, one drawback is that it also removes beneficial minerals like calcium and magnesium. While these minerals can be obtained from other dietary sources, some people might prefer a more mineral - rich water. Dessutom, if the RO system is not maintained properly, till exempel, if the membrane is not replaced in a timely manner, its effectiveness can decline, potentially allowing some contaminants to pass through.

Ultrafiltrering (UF) Purifiers

Purification Mechanism: UF purifiers operate using a membrane with larger pores compared to RO membranes, vanligtvis i området 0.001 - 0.1 mikrometer. They work on the principle of size exclusion, effectively trapping bacteria, protozoa, and suspended solids while allowing water molecules and some small dissolved substances to pass through. This makes them highly effective in preventing water - borne diseases caused by these larger microorganisms.
Säkerhetshänsyn: Water from UF purifiers can be safe to drink, especially when it comes to protection against microbial contamination. Dock, UF membranes have limited ability to remove dissolved salts, heavy metals in ionic form, and very small organic molecules. Så, if the source water contains high levels of these contaminants, the purified water might not be completely safe without additional treatment. Regelbundet underhåll, including cleaning and timely replacement of pre - filters and the UF membrane, is crucial to ensure its continuous effectiveness.

Activated Carbon Purifiers

Purification Mechanism: Activated carbon purifiers rely on the adsorption property of activated carbon. With a vast surface area, activated carbon attracts and traps contaminants such as chlorine, organic chemicals, and some heavy metals. Chlorine, which is commonly added to municipal water for disinfection but can affect taste and potentially form harmful by - produkt, is effectively removed.
Säkerhetshänsyn: These purifiers are excellent at improving the taste and odor of water and reducing certain chemical contaminants. Dock, they are not designed to eliminate bacteria, virus, or protozoa effectively. Därför, in areas where microbial contamination is a concern, relying solely on an activated carbon purifier may not guarantee safe drinking water. It is often used in combination with other purification methods or as a pre - treatment step to enhance overall water safety.

Factors Affecting the Safety of Purified Water

Source Water Quality

The quality of the source water plays a significant role. If the source water is heavily contaminated with industrial pollutants, agricultural runoff, or has high levels of naturally occurring contaminants like fluoride or arsenic, it poses challenges to the purifier's ability to make the water completely safe. Till exempel, in areas near industrial zones, the source water may contain a complex mixture of heavy metals and organic compounds that require a more advanced purification system, such as an RO purifier, to ensure safety.

Maintenance and Filter Replacement

Regardless of the type of purifier, proper maintenance is essential. Filters in water purifiers can become saturated or clogged over time. If not replaced as recommended by the manufacturer, they can no longer effectively remove contaminants. Till exempel, in an RO system, pre - filters may need replacement every 3 - 6 månad, and the RO membrane every 2 - 5 år, depending on usage and water quality. Neglecting maintenance can lead to a decline in the quality of purified water and compromise its safety.

Vanliga frågor

  1. Can water from a water purifier still contain harmful substances?
Ja, it can. The ability of a water purifier to remove all harmful substances depends on its type and the quality of the source water. Till exempel, UF purifiers may not effectively remove dissolved heavy metals, and activated carbon purifiers are not designed to eliminate bacteria and viruses. Even RO purifiers may not be 100% effective against certain emerging contaminants or if not properly maintained. Så, it's important to choose the right purifier and ensure regular maintenance.
  1. How can I tell if my water purifier is working properly?
There are several signs. Check for changes in water flow rate; a significant decrease may indicate a clogged filter. Notice any changes in taste or odor of the purified water, as this could suggest that the purifier is no longer effectively removing contaminants. Dessutom, follow the recommended maintenance schedule, and if it's time for filter replacement and you haven't done so, the purifier's performance may be compromised. You can also periodically test the purified water using a water testing kit to check for the presence of contaminants.
  1. Is it necessary to combine different types of water purifiers to ensure safe drinking water?
I många fall, it can be beneficial. Till exempel, if your source water has both microbial contamination and high levels of dissolved salts and heavy metals, combining a UF purifier (to remove bacteria and protozoa) with an RO purifier (to remove dissolved salts and heavy metals) can provide more comprehensive purification. Liknande, using an activated carbon purifier as a pre - treatment step before an RO or UF system can help remove chlorine and organic compounds, improving the overall effectiveness of the purification process and enhancing the safety of the drinking water.
